e.runtime.esm.js:619 [Vue warn]: Error in v-on handler: "TypeError: Cannot convert undefined or null to object"报这个错
时间: 2023-07-26 09:30:18 浏览: 178
这个错误通常是由于尝试在一个 `null` 或 `undefined` 值上调用对象方法或属性而引起的。在 Vue 中,这个错误通常是由于在模板中使用了未定义的变量或属性,或者是在 Vue 实例中使用了未定义的属性或方法。
你可以检查代码中是否有未定义的变量或属性,或者是在 Vue 实例中使用了未定义的属性或方法。如果你无法找到问题所在,可以尝试在相关代码段中添加调试语句,以帮助你找到问题所在。例如,你可以在代码中添加 `console.log` 或 `debugger` 语句,以输出相关的变量或属性,并检查它们是否为 `null` 或 `undefined`。
另外,你也可以在 Vue 实例的 `created` 或 `mounted` 钩子函数中打印相关的变量和属性,以帮助你找到问题所在。例如,你可以在钩子函数中添加以下代码:
```
created() {
console.log(this.dataSource);
}
```
这将输出 `this.dataSource` 变量的值,以帮助你找到问题所在。
相关问题
vue.runtime.esm.js:619 [Vue warn]: Error in v-on handler: "TypeError: Cannot read properties of undefined (reading 'length')"
在您提供的错误提示中,"vue.runtime.esm.js:619 [Vue warn]: Error in v-on handler: "TypeError: Cannot read properties of undefined (reading 'length')",这是一个Vue警告,说明在v-on处理程序中出现了一个错误,具体是"TypeError: Cannot read properties of undefined (reading 'length')"。
这个错误通常是由于在代码中尝试访问了一个未定义的属性或变量,而这个属性或变量是一个数组,并且尝试获取它的长度。根据引用中的Vue.js文档,您可以在Vue的模板中使用v-on指令来绑定事件处理程序。根据引用中的解决办法,您可以尝试在点击事件的处理程序中添加@click.stop来阻止事件冒泡,以解决错误。
然而,根据引用和引用中的一些常见问题与解决办法,这个错误还可能是由其他原因引起的。例如参数没有正确传递,请求路径没有正确填写等。因此,建议您检查您的代码,确保您正在正确地传递参数,并且请求路径和参数格式都是正确的。
总结起来,解决这个错误的方法是:
1. 检查代码中是否有访问未定义属性或变量的错误。
2. 在点击事件的处理程序中添加@click.stop来阻止事件冒泡。
3. 检查参数是否正确传递,请求路径是否正确填写,并确保参数格式正确。
请您根据具体情况和您的代码进行排查,并尝试以上解决办法来解决这个错误。<span class="em">1</span><span class="em">2</span><span class="em">3</span><span class="em">4</span>
vue.runtime.esm.js:619 [Vue warn]: Error in v-on handler: "TypeError: Cannot read properties of null (reading 'getAttribute')"
这个错误提示是在Vue的事件处理函数中出现了错误,具体错误是“TypeError: Cannot read properties of null (reading 'getAttribute')”。这个错误通常是由于在事件处理函数中使用了一个空值或null值的DOM元素导致的。解决这个问题的方法是检查事件处理函数中使用的DOM元素是否正确,确保它们不是空值或null值。如果DOM元素正确,那么可能是其他代码导致了这个问题,需要进一步排查。
阅读全文
相关推荐











